python中用函数赋值 python中函数可以赋值给一个变量

python为啥无返回值的函数能赋值给变量1. 函数赋值只是把函数名赋值给变量python中用函数赋值,并不是执行函数,有无返回值都可以;
例如python中用函数赋值:a = function
2. 如果把调用函数赋值给变量,才是函数返回值赋值给变量;
【python中用函数赋值 python中函数可以赋值给一个变量】如果没有返回值,赋值变量的值为None;
例如 a = function( params )
python函数调用的参数传递pythonpython中用函数赋值的函数参数传递是"引用传递(地址传递)" 。
python中赋值语句python中用函数赋值的过程(x = 1)python中用函数赋值:先申请一段内存分配给一个整型对象来存储数据1python中用函数赋值,然后让变量x去指向这个对象,实际上就是指向这段内存(这里有点和C语言中的指针类似) 。
在Python中,会为每个层次生成一个符号表,里层能调用外层中的变量,而外层不能调用里层中的变量 , 并且当外层和里层有同名变量时,外层变量会被里层变量屏蔽掉 。函数调用会为函数局部变量生成一个新的符号表 。
局部变量python中用函数赋值:作用于该函数内部,一旦函数执行完成,该变量就被回收 。
全局变量:它是在函数外部定义的 , 作用域是整个文件 。全局变量可以直接在函数里面应用,但是如果要在函数内部改变全局变量,必须使用global关键字进行声明 。
注意 :默认值在函数定义作用域被解析
在定义函数时,就已经执行力它的局部变量
python中不可变类型是共享内存地址的:把相同的两个不可变类型数据赋给两个不同变量a,b , a , b在内存中的地址是一样的 。
python如何给变量赋值题主你好,
python中变量赋值的语法为:
key = value
-----
举例来说, 我给name赋值为张三:
上面可以看出, 在给name赋完值后, 在交互模式下, 直接输入变量名name,就可以回显变量name的值,张三.
*.需要注意的是, 如果是在脚本中写的话, 变量赋值的语法不变(还是 name = "张三"), 但要想输出变量name的值,就不能直接写个name, 而要将变量名name作为print()等这样的输出函数的参数才可以:
a.在脚本中直接输入变量名:
可以看到脚本执行后, 并没有输出name的值.
b.将变量name作为print()函数的参数:
可以看到当将变量name作为print()函数的参数,可以正常输出变量name的值.
-----
希望可以帮到题主, 欢迎追问.
pythondata.txt文件中的个数据提出来赋值用什么代码1. 使用open函数 这个方法是Python中最基本的读取文件数据的方法,读取任何的文件都可以使用这个函数,它会将会文件中的数据读取到一个列表中,然后在使用这个函数
2. 使用numpy包的loadtxt方法 这种方法通常会在对实验的数据进行处理的时候才使用到,numpy它本身是一个计算包,所以在使用loadtxt方法是时候,文件中的数据
python赋值语句规则规则:赋值语句必须是在赋值号(=)的左边是变量或对象的某个属性python中用函数赋值,不能是表达式python中用函数赋值;
1、赋值号(=)的右边是变量值、对象属性的值、表达式的值、计算式的值、函数值等等,不能是变量或对象 。
2、赋值语句是由赋值表达式再加上分号构成的表达式语句 。其一般形式为:变量=表达式;赋值语句的功能和特点都与赋值表达式相同 。它是程序中使用最多的语句之一 。
3、在赋值语句的使用中需要注意以下几点:由于在赋值符“=”右边的表达式也可以又是一个赋值表达式 , 因此,下述形式变量=(变量=表达式);是成立的 , 从而形成嵌套的情形 。其展开之后的一般形式为:变量=变量=?=表达式;例如:a=b=c=d=e=5;按照赋值运算符的右接合性,因此实际上等效于:e=5;d=e;c=d;b=c;a=b; 。
关于python中用函数赋值和python中函数可以赋值给一个变量的介绍到此就结束了 , 不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站 。

    推荐阅读